Transaction 41ec286a3f3366818313406fbd651242da95bb896c01c61deb44ec515946041a
1 Input
1 Output
-
41ec286a3f3366818313406fbd651242da95bb896c01c61deb44ec515946041a:0
- value
- 10086455
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e0f9ad7560f0a524d8a87578ff84108c4d168f30 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MWZTsZxiNUrhafadYjBmrE29NnP9vmWQ6